-: IMPORTANT QUESTIONS :-
Q: What Invalidates the Prayer?
Ans: The things that invalidate the prayer are well known, but the
number differs according to differences among the jurists. They are as
follows:
• Anything which invalidates Wudu, such as breaking wind or eating
camel meat.
• Uncovering the `Awrah deliberately. But if it is uncovered by
accident and what is uncovered is only a little, or if a lot becomes
uncovered, he covers it immediately, then the prayer is not
invalidated.
• Turning away from the Qiblah to a large extent.
• Presence of impurity on one's body, clothes, or in the place where
one is praying. If he notices it or remembers it during the prayer
and removes it immediately, then his prayer is valid. Similarly, if
he does not find out about it until after the prayer is over, his
prayer is still valid.
• Excessive continuous movement during the prayer for no
essential reason.
• Omitting one of the pillars (essential parts) of the prayer , such as
bowing and prostration.
• Deliberately doing an extra pillar, such as bowing.
• Deliberately doing some pillars before others (changing the
order).
• Deliberately saying the Salam before completing the prayer.
• Deliberately changing the meaning whilst reciting.
• Deliberately omitting one of the obligatory parts of prayer, such
as the first Tashahhud . However, if a person forgets, his prayer is
valid but he must do the prostration of forgetfulness (Sujud As-
Sahw).
• Deciding (intending in the heart) to stop praying.
• Laughing out loud. Merely smiling does not invalidate the prayer.
• Deliberately speaking. If one speaks by mistake or out of
ignorance of the ruling, the prayer is not invalidated.
• Intentional eating and drinking (while praying).
